Nick Evan Carson passed away on Sunday, March 2, 2025. He was born in Iowa on September 8, 1932.
After his family moved to Michigan, he attended Galesburg High School and was a sports standout in football and track. After graduating, he started college at Western Michigan University but interrupted his studies to enlist in the Navy. During the Korean War, he served aboard the aircraft carrier USS Coral Sea where he worked as an aircraft mechanic. Nick also served on Shore Patrol while in foreign ports and performed Nat King Cole covers for the sailors at USO shows. After being honorably discharged in 1955, he returned to his studies. After college, Nick began his career as a manufacturer's representative for Ball Band Footwear and later for Uniroyal; he retired in 1990. During his long retirement, Nick remained active with travel, projects around the house and applied his business skills to charitable work with Ambucs. He served as president of the Kalamazoo Chapter of Ambucs. He also loved hosting gatherings and spending time with friends and family.
